Understanding UPS Delivery Hours: The Basics

UPS, one of the world's largest package delivery companies, operates on a consistent schedule to ensure efficient delivery across their vast network. However, delivery hours can vary slightly based on factors like:

  • Location: Urban areas may have more frequent deliveries than rural locations.
  • Service Type: Express services often have earlier delivery windows compared to standard ground deliveries.
  • Holidays: Delivery schedules can be adjusted during major holidays.

Key Factors Influencing UPS Delivery Hours

To accurately predict delivery times, consider these key factors:

1. Package Pickup:

  • UPS pick-up hours: Standard pick-up hours are typically between 8:00 AM and 5:00 PM, but can be extended in certain areas.
  • Scheduled pick-ups: Scheduling a pick-up time ensures your package is collected on time, minimizing delays.

2. Delivery Timeframes:

  • Estimated delivery dates: UPS provides estimated delivery dates when you create a shipment, giving you a clear timeline.
  • Tracking: Utilize UPS's tracking feature to monitor your package's journey and receive updates on estimated delivery times.

3. Service Options:

  • UPS Ground: Standard service for packages within the US, typically taking 1-5 business days.
  • UPS Next Day Air: Guaranteed next business day delivery by 10:30 AM, 12 PM, or 3 PM depending on the service option.
  • UPS 2nd Day Air: Guaranteed delivery within two business days.
  • UPS Same Day Air: Delivery within the same day.

4. Special Considerations:

  • Residential delivery: Deliveries to residential addresses may have slightly later delivery times than commercial deliveries.
  • Weather: Extreme weather conditions can affect delivery schedules and cause delays.
  • Holidays: UPS observes various holidays, potentially affecting delivery times.

5. Accessing Real-Time Information:

  • UPS website: The official UPS website offers detailed information on service options, delivery timeframes, and potential delays.
  • UPS customer service: Call the UPS customer service hotline for real-time updates on your package's status and any potential delays.

Tips for Planning Your Shipments

  • Plan ahead: Factor in delivery timeframes and potential delays when scheduling your shipments.
  • Choose the appropriate service: Select the service that best suits your delivery needs and budget.
  • Track your packages: Utilize UPS's tracking feature to monitor your package's progress.
  • Be flexible: Be prepared for potential delays due to unforeseen circumstances.

By understanding UPS delivery hours and following these tips, you can confidently plan your shipments, ensuring they arrive on time and as expected.
